BatchPhoto is a photo editing software for batch processing large numbers of photos. It allows you to perform edits like resize, rename, convert format, add watermarks and more on multiple photos at once.
ReaConverter is a fast, versatile, and user-friendly image and document conversion software. It supports over 300 file types and allows batch conversion, editing, and optimization of images, PDFs, and office documents.
